  • It is highly improbable that the parts are defective. It is more likely that the parts are not going into hibernation mode because of the battery voltage or the level on the WAKE pin and are then draining the battery. The levels on VBAT and WAKE must meet the datasheet minimum values. Once they drop below that value, some parts will detect a low voltage or level slightly before others.
